You have decided to visit Pattaya for your next vacation ! Your flight is booked but you are still looking for a hotel. But, how do you decide which hotel to stay at?

Your decision should be based on what you plan to do while you are Pattaya. Will you be spending most of your time sightseeing, shopping or enjoying the nightlife? Most likely you will be enjoying the nightlife and will want to be located in the heart of it.

There are three main areas in – North, South, and Central and all three have their plusses and minuses. Getting a hotel in any of the three will boil down to a personal preference.

North is in the Soi 2 area or even a little further North called Naklua. Most of the tourists here are from Europe and the nightlife is adequate but not spectacular. I rarely go to the Naklua area but I do enjoy the Soi 2 nightlife area.

South is very good and includes the area around the infamous Walking Street. There are many hotels available from Soi 13 to Walking Street and also along the side streets between 2nd Road and Walking Street. Many are small pubs with a handful of rooms above the bar.

If you want sunshine and just to relax - find out good hotels which are walking distance from beach.

If you are there to enjoy nightlife then you should stay in a hotel located in South Pattya. the entertainment place "Walking Street" is just walkeable distance.

To me, Central is where to stay. The location is perfect as I can walk or catch a baht bus to anywhere in a matter of minutes. Beach Road, 2nd Road or even down to Soi Buakhao are perfect locations as long as the hotel is between Central Road and Soi 13.

Most of the hotels in are in the 2 – 4 star range with the occasional 5 star (Marriott) but a 2 – 4 star in is definitely a cut above similar hotels in the states. I prefer the smaller, pub places that have a handful of rooms upstairs. Most are owned by a couple and really do their best to make your stay a great one.

I have seen number of people book rooms in advance, If you are going to stay in Five Star hotel then u can book in adavnce. If you are budget traveler who like to spend less than 50$ a day on hotel accommodation just go there and book one after seeing your self.

I have seen number of hotels - where people book thru internet. But actually they are available for very much less than the internet rates. there are neat and clean hotels in Pattaya and are available for just 600 baht to 1200 baht-breakfast included.

When i visited last November i just went there and seen at least half a dozen hotels before i finalise one for 1200 Baht. That was brand new hotel in south pattaya and i really liked it.
